Prokaryotic organisms belong either to the domain Archaea or the domain Bacteria. Organisms with eukaryotic cells belong to the domain Eukarya. So, the three domains are the Archaea, the Bacteria, and the Eukarya.

Translation is a key process made by the cell, from which proteins are synthesized. In order to function, translation needs several types of RNA: mRNA provides the "code" that will translate into a protein, rRNA forms the ribosome where the translation is going to take place, and tRNA provides the amino acids.
